Paramesotriton deloustali - Tam Dao Salamander

Paramesotriton deloustali, commonly known as the Tam Dao Salamander, is a dark-colored, warty newt endemic to northern Vietnam. Found mainly in Tam Dao National Park, it lives in cool, forested mountain streams. This species is semi-aquatic and active at night, with a striking orange underside and tail.

Theloderma corticale - Vietnamese mossy frog

Theloderma corticale, or the Vietnamese mossy frog, is a camouflaged amphibian native to northern Vietnam. Its green, moss-like skin helps it blend perfectly with wet, rocky habitats. Mostly nocturnal, it lives in tree holes or rock crevices filled with water.

You should bring

High waterproof boots: We will walk through a lot of streams, therefore you should not bring shoes that cannot withstand water

Long-sleeved and long-legged clothing: You should wear this kind of clothes to protect yourself from insects

Flashlight: You must bring your own flashlight, and its battery should be able to be used for at least 5 hours

Trekking pole (optional): We will hike in a mountainous area, so it is recommended to bring trekking pole to help you walk easier
